Imports of services: what residents spend on foreign transport, travel, insurance, business and computer services. A large and inconspicuous item: the spending of a country's own tourists abroad is counted here, so countries with well-off populations and a short holiday season have large service imports even when merchandise trade is weak. For many countries the difference between exports and imports of services flips the sign of a trade balance computed on goods alone.
Important: The trips of a country's own citizens abroad are part of service imports, not a separate item. It excludes compensation paid to foreign workers and investment income.
